101

Re: SVP 4 под Linux

Из gdb

Thread 1 "SVPManager" received signal SIGSEGV, Segmentation fault.
get_entry_for_mods (type=<optimized out>, type=<optimized out>, mods=0)
    at src/state.c:134
134    src/state.c: Нет такого файла или каталога.

Re: SVP 4 под Linux

Понятия не имею при чем тут libxkbcommon. Могу только предложить выключить горячие клавиши.

103 (edited by metall27 19-04-2018 08:51:46)

Re: SVP 4 под Linux

Господа, не запускается SVP ( elementary OS )
Если запускать из консоли то пишет эту фигню:

metall@ryzen5:~/SVP 4$ ./SVPManager 
Gtk-Message: Failed to load module "pantheon-filechooser-module"
11:28:12.955 [i]: Main: starting up SVP 4 Linux [4.2.0.122]... 
11:28:12.956 [i]: Main: args: none
11:28:12.956 [i]: Main: working dir is /home/metall/SVP 4/
11:28:12.956 [i]: Main: data dir set to /home/metall/.local/share/SVP4/
11:28:12.956 [W]: Settings: creating reg.cfg with default values
11:28:12.956 [i]: Settings: loading reg.cfg OK
11:28:12.957 [i]: Settings: loading main.cfg OK
11:28:12.957 [W]: Settings: creating ui.cfg with default values
11:28:12.957 [i]: Settings: loading ui.cfg OK
11:28:12.957 [W]: Settings: creating frc.cfg with default values
11:28:12.957 [i]: Settings: loading frc.cfg OK
11:28:12.957 [W]: Settings: creating profiles.cfg with default values
11:28:12.957 [i]: Settings: loading profiles.cfg OK
11:28:12.957 [i]: Settings: loading custom.cfg OK
11:28:12.957 [W]: Settings: creating lights.cfg with default values
11:28:12.957 [i]: Settings: loading lights.cfg OK
11:28:12.958 [i]: Main: using Qt 5.5.1 (x86_64-little_endian-lp64 shared (dynamic) release build; by GCC 5.4.0 20160609)
11:28:12.958 [i]: Main: device scale is 1, user defined scale is 1
11:28:12.958 [i]: Main: system locale is [ru]
11:28:12.960 [i]: Main: setting language file to ru.qm...
11:28:12.961 [i]: Main: module 'plugins/libsvpflow1_vs64.so': 4.2.0.133
11:28:12.962 [i]: Main: module 'plugins/libsvpflow2_vs64.so': 4.2.0.144
11:28:12.962 [i]: Main: VLC filter (64 bit): 0.9.0.114
11:28:12.962 [i]: Main: running OpenCL info...
11:28:12.967 [i]: Main: collecting system information...
11:28:12.969 [i]: OS: Linux 4.13.0-38-generic #43~16.04.1-Ubuntu SMP Wed Mar 14 17:48:43 UTC 2018 x86_64
11:28:12.991 [i]: Desktop environment: /usr/sbin/lightdm / pantheon
11:28:13.012 [i]: CPU: AMD Ryzen 5 1600 Six-Core [base frequency 1343 MHz, 12 threads]
11:28:13.013 [i]: Video: reading OpenCL info...
11:28:13.035 [i]: Video: 1 GPU OpenCL device(s) on NVIDIA CUDA [OpenCL 1.2 CUDA 9.1.84] (NVIDIA Corporation)
11:28:13.035 [i]: Video 1: device name 'GeForce GTX 1060 6GB' (NVIDIA Corporation, ver.390.48) [gpuID=11]: OK
11:28:13.037 [i]: Memory:  16038  MB total,  12202 MB free
11:28:13.037 [i]: System: finding network settings...
11:28:13.071 [i]: Power: AC is ON [1]
11:28:13.080 [i]: Screens: updating information, 1 screen(s) found
11:28:13.080 [i]: Screens: screen 0 (DP-2) - 1920x1080 @60.000 Hz, x1.0 [91 DPI]
11:28:13.080 [i]: Screens: primary screen is 0
11:28:13.106 [i]: Main: preparing FRC profiles...
11:28:13.164 [i]: Main: preparing performance graphs...
11:28:13.211 [i]: Main: preparing mpv...
11:28:13.227 [i]: Main: preparing remote control...
11:28:13.227 [E]: RemoteControl: listening error - QAbstractSocket::UnknownSocketError
11:28:13.228 [i]: Main: preparing main menu...
11:28:13.244 [i]: Main: loading extensions...
11:28:13.251 [i]: Extensions: found svpcode 1.0.0.132 ...
11:28:13.252 [W]: Settings: creating code.cfg with default values
11:28:13.252 [i]: Settings: loading code.cfg OK
Ошибка сегментирования (сделан дамп памяти)

Может быть ему чего то не хватает? ок ldd:

metall@ryzen5:~/SVP 4$ ldd SVPManager
    не является динамическим исполняемым файлом

Помогите позязя
Перешел с windows, всё устраивает, кроме того что SVP не работает))

Re: SVP 4 под Linux

попробовать убрать libsvpcode.so из extensions

Re: SVP 4 под Linux

Chainik wrote:

попробовать убрать libsvpcode.so из extensions

Спасибо камрад! Запустилось!

106

Re: SVP 4 под Linux

я не нашел раздела по mac os, поэтому спрошу здесь
купил svp для mac os
на mac os установлен plex media server
как этот svp установить в plex media server?
cпасибо
извините что не в тему

Re: SVP 4 под Linux

SVP работает в Plex Media Player.
https://www.svp-team.com/wiki/SVP:Plex_Media_Player

108 (edited by ShaRen 18-07-2018 23:09:35)

Re: SVP 4 под Linux

Долго думал почему не работает GPU

03:44:36.055 [W]: Main: OpenCL is not available!
03:44:36.056 [i]: Main: collecting system information...
03:44:36.061 [i]: OS: Linux 4.14.47-1-MANJARO #1 SMP PREEMPT Thu May 31 06:19:52 UTC 2018 x86_64
03:44:36.081 [i]: Desktop environment: /usr/bin/sddm / /usr/share/xsessions/plasma / kde
03:44:36.104 [i]: CPU: Intel Core i5-3570K [base frequency 3364 MHz, 4 threads]
03:44:36.105 [W]: Video: OpenCL subsystem isn't available, try to reinstall video drivers

после установки python-pyopencl стало так

03:46:08.362 [i]: Main: running OpenCL info...
03:46:08.364 [i]: Main: collecting system information...
03:46:08.367 [i]: OS: Linux 4.14.47-1-MANJARO #1 SMP PREEMPT Thu May 31 06:19:52 UTC 2018 x86_64
03:46:08.385 [i]: Desktop environment: /usr/bin/sddm / /usr/share/xsessions/plasma / kde
03:46:08.407 [i]: CPU: Intel Core i5-3570K [base frequency 3248 MHz, 4 threads]
03:46:08.408 [i]: Video: reading OpenCL info...
03:46:08.428 [i]: Video: 0 GPU OpenCL device(s) on AMD Accelerated Parallel Processing [OpenCL 2.0 AMD-APP (1800.11)] (Advanced Micro Devices, Inc.)

Но все равно GPU не появилось.

P.S. в конце надо было перезагрузить linux, GPU заработал

manjaro linux 4.14, nvidia-utils 396.24-2

109 (edited by JackLS 29-07-2018 12:48:40)

Re: SVP 4 под Linux

в общем, не знаю с чего и начать...я новичок в линуксе, да и в использовании svp
проблемы 3

1) в 70% случая как открываю vlc, он сразу закрывается, вот что в журнале

15:11:48.436 [i]: VideoPlayer: VLC connected, waiting for the video info...
15:11:48.448 [i]: Media: video 1280x720 [PAR 1.000] at 23.979 fps [constant] (via video player)
15:11:48.448 [i]: Media: codec type is i420, YUV420P8
15:11:48.450 [i]: Playback: starting up...
15:11:48.477 [i]: Playback [29c4]: resulting video frame 1280x720
15:11:48.477 [i]: Playback [29c4]: 1 acceptible profiles, best is 'Автоматический' [0]
15:11:48.505 [i]: Playback [29c4]: enabled while video is playing
15:11:48.505 [i]: Profile: using auto values [1]
15:11:48.506 [i]: Playback [29c4]: playing at 59.9477 [23.9791 *5/2] 
15:11:48.847 [i]: Playback [0]: disabled while video is playing
15:11:48.848 [i]: Playback [0]: deleted
15:11:48.849 [i]: VideoPlayer: VLC disconnected

и так с каждым медиа-файлом (любого формата), раз по 5 открываю, в итоге запускается...и тогда в журнале написано

15:19:31.111 [i]: VideoPlayer: VLC connected, waiting for the video info...
15:19:31.161 [i]: Media: video 1280x720 [PAR 1.000] at 23.979 fps [constant] (via video player)
15:19:31.161 [i]: Media: codec type is i420, YUV420P8
15:19:31.163 [i]: Playback: starting up...
15:19:31.169 [i]: Playback [3245]: resulting video frame 1280x720
15:19:31.169 [i]: Playback [3245]: 1 acceptible profiles, best is 'Автоматический' [0]
15:19:31.171 [i]: Playback [3245]: enabled while video is playing
15:19:31.172 [i]: Profile: using auto values [1]
15:19:31.173 [i]: Playback [3245]: playing at 59.9477 [23.9791 *5/2] 

2) я не вижу результата, хоть и написано, что 60 фпс стало, но разницы никакой нету, как было 24, так и осталось (как я это определяю? ну не знаю...изображение "плавает", в вин10 становится всё плавно, разница на лицо, а тут без изменений)

3) флаг "демонстрационный режим" ничего не делает, журнал

15:23:10.584 [E]: VLC: resulting frame size should not be greater than the source

подсветка полей отключена
используется ускорение gpu (выбрана видеокарта geforce 760) драйвер 390.77
i5 3570
ubuntu 18.04

ps. при этом загрузка ЦП от 30 до 60%, т.е. что-то делает, но результата не вижу, ниже 30% не опускается, без svp 10-30%. При этом "качество" такое же.

Re: SVP 4 под Linux

можно еще в лог VLC посмотреть

111 (edited by JackLS 29-07-2018 20:06:49)

Re: SVP 4 под Linux

Chainik wrote:

можно еще в лог VLC посмотреть

всё, что смог раздобыть..

прикрепил файлы, созданы командой

LD_DEBUG=files vlc > logvlc 2>&1

logvlc1 - тот, когда vlc закрывается сразу после запуска (без svp никогда такого не бывает, всегда норм запускается)
logvlc2 - после нескольких запусков фильм запустился ("нормальный запуск")

ещё есть меню "Сообщения" (отладка), там пишет следующее

deinterlace info: input format: 4cc: I420, picture chroma: I420
deinterlace warning: can't get output picture
main warning: dropping pictures
main warning: Unsupported timestamp modifications done by chain_interactive

без svp только 1-ую строчку пишет


------
upd

в общем, что-то там тыкал везде в настройках...

deinterlace warning: can't get output picture
main warning: dropping pictures
main warning: Unsupported timestamp modifications done by chain_interactive

эти надписи пропали, больше их нету..

svp выдаёт 60 фпс только с модулем вывода через XVideo (XCB)
с этим модулем vlc больше не закрывается

ни с одним другим модулем не работает


правда теперь после перемотки видео идёт покадрово (тормозит, хотя проц занят на 60-70%) и только перезапуск vlc помогает...

а вот если поставить флаг "демонстрационный режим" - то 24 фпс начинается, и ошибка в журнале сохранилась, а вот что пишет в сообщении, когда этот режим включаешь

deinterlace info: Destroying VS filters...
deinterlace info: Destroyed
deinterlace info: Initializing VS filters...
deinterlace error: requested size 1284x720 while source is 1280x738
deinterlace error: resulting frame size should not be greater than the source

------
------
upd2

отключил фильтр Vapoursynth
сохранил настройки
перезапустил vlc
этот фильтр опять включился автоматически, но
теперь из Сообщений паропало

deinterlace info: input format: 4cc: I420, picture chroma: I420

и там теперь вообще никаких записей нету, чисто
и после перемотки никаких тормозов нету, всё гладко

осталась только проблема с демонстрационным режимом
пс
хотя нет, теперь тормозит когда из полноэкранного режима в обычный оконный переходишь, и только в полноэкранном не тормозит (при этом в Сообщениях ничего не написано и никаких потерь кадров нету, но тормозит просто нереально, как-будто на древнем ноуте через модем 56кб врубил видео 4k на ютубе...)
пс2
во время перемотки вот что в Сообщениях

main debug: auto hiding mouse cursor
main error: Timestamp conversion failed (delay 300000, buffering 100000, bound 9000000)
main error: Could not convert timestamp 6160762140 for FFmpeg
pulse warning: starting late (-12477 us)
pulse warning: starting late (-16219 us)
pulse warning: starting late (-5775 us)
main error: Timestamp conversion failed for 107190417: no reference clock
main error: Could not convert timestamp 0 for FFmpeg
pulse warning: starting late (-18235 us)
main error: Timestamp conversion failed for 137137001: no reference clock
main error: Could not convert timestamp 0 for FFmpeg
pulse warning: starting late (-4596 us)
mp4 debug: stss gives 3312 --> 3273 (sample number)
mp4 debug: seeking with 2080ms preroll (use input-fast-seek to avoid)
main debug: Buffering 0%
main debug: Buffering 16%
main debug: Buffering 26%
main debug: Buffering 35%
main debug: Buffering 45%
main debug: Buffering 55%
main debug: Buffering 65%
main debug: Buffering 75%
main debug: Buffering 85%
main debug: Buffering 94%
main debug: Stream buffering done (2663 ms in 2 ms)
avcodec debug: available hardware decoder output format 109 (vdpau)
avcodec debug: available hardware decoder output format 53 (vaapi_vld)
avcodec debug: available software decoder output format 0 (yuv420p)
avcodec debug: reusing decoder output format 0
main debug: end of audio preroll
pulse debug: underflow
pulse debug: changing sink 1: alsa_output.pci-0000_00_1b.0.analog-stereo (Встроенное аудио Аналоговый стерео)
main debug: end of video preroll
main debug: Received first picture
main debug: Decoder wait done in 153 ms
pulse warning: starting late (-16668 us)
pulse debug: started
pulse debug: underflow
pulse debug: changing sink 1: alsa_output.pci-0000_00_1b.0.analog-stereo (Встроенное аудио Аналоговый стерео)
pulse debug: underflow
main debug: auto hiding mouse cursor
main debug: auto hiding mouse cursor

------

Post's attachments

logvlc1 253.36 kb, 1201 downloads since 2018-07-29 

logvlc2 329.69 kb, 1195 downloads since 2018-07-29 

Re: SVP 4 под Linux

есть мнение что VLC вообще странен
никогда не понимал, за что его народ любит? hmm

mpv гораздо лучше

Re: SVP 4 под Linux

Chainik wrote:

есть мнение что VLC вообще странен
никогда не понимал, за что его вообще народ любит? hmm

mpv гораздо лучше

у mpv вообще нет "меню", я не знаю как там звук убавить/прибавить кроме как 9-0 кнопками
никаких настроек не нашёл

Re: SVP 4 под Linux

Я вообще как бы сидел 18 лет на винде, начиная с 95, заканчивая 10
И пользовался wmp для аудио и classic для видео, k-lite m codeс установил, svp и всё отлично было
Но вот пол года назад винда меня в конец достала, перешёл на ubuntu, а тут чёрт ногу сломит (
и единственная альтернатива classic это VLC...

Re: SVP 4 под Linux

у mpv вообще нет "меню", я не знаю как там звук убавить/прибавить

колесиком wink

можно SMPlayer попробовать поставить

пол года назад винда меня в конец достала, перешёл на ubuntu, а тут чёрт ногу сломит

только после линукса наконец понимаешь, насколько прекрасна винда big_smile

Re: SVP 4 под Linux

Chainik wrote:

у mpv вообще нет "меню", я не знаю как там звук убавить/прибавить

колесиком wink

только после линукса наконец понимаешь, насколько прекрасна винда big_smile

так нет, не работает, только 9-0...
нет, винда удобна, но не прекрасна, линукс всё-таки лучше

Re: SVP 4 под Linux

Колёсиком на значке звука.

118 (edited by JackLS 29-07-2018 21:54:27)

Re: SVP 4 под Linux

Chainik wrote:

Колёсиком на значке звука.

нет, так нельзя, во-первых, это звук системы и он мне нужен даже во время просмотра видео, во-вторых чаще всего мне надо в полноэкранном режиме изменять звук (а значка-то и нету в таком режиме)

Ладно, кажется всё настроил, работает лучше, чем в вин10.

Жаль демонстрационный режим не работает.

Re: SVP 4 под Linux

Не долго я радовался, после обновления на всех модулях вывода 25 фпс выдаёт, и только процессор зря нагружает (интересно, что он там делает?)

Re: SVP 4 под Linux

> а значка-то и нету в таком режиме

когда мышкой двигаешь в окне mpv, OSD появляется, с полосой прогресса, переключением дорожек и значком звука

Re: SVP 4 под Linux

Chainik wrote:

> а значка-то и нету в таком режиме

когда мышкой двигаешь в окне mpv, OSD появляется, с полосой прогресса, переключением дорожек и значком звука

в mpv и smp работает хорошо, даже демонстрационный режим работает....
чего с vlc так всё плохо?(

Re: SVP 4 под Linux

Подскажите пожалуйста как установить mpv с поддержкой Vapoursynth.
У меня manjaro, и я в линуксах ещё многое не понимаю,
https://wiki.archlinux.org/index.php/mp … eoProject) тут вроде все написано, но я даже не понимаю как скомпилировать mpv с расширением --enable-vapoursynth, в каком месте нужно вставлять этот параметр.

Vapoursynth is an alternative to AviSynth that can be used on Linux and allows for Video manipulation via python scripts. Vapoursynths python scripts can be used as video filters for mpv.

To use vapoursynth filters you have to install the vapoursynth package (or vapoursynth-gitAUR) and compile mpv with the --enable-vapoursynth build flag.

P.S. раньше я просто ставил mpv-vapoursynth из aur, но сейчас его там нет.

Re: SVP 4 под Linux

Это невозможно объяснить. Лучше спросить там, где давали готовый пакет, почему перестали давать.

Re: SVP 4 под Linux

Почему люди которые мало разбираются в линуксе ставят столь редкие дистрибутивы ???

125 (edited by ShaRen 02-12-2018 20:10:04)

Re: SVP 4 под Linux

dlr5668 wrote:

Почему люди которые мало разбираются в линуксе ставят столь редкие дистрибутивы ???

Да вроде не столь редкий neutral https://distrowatch.com/index.php?language=RU